Bachelor of Science in Mathematics - Actuarial Mathematics

  

About the course

Students in the actuarial science concentration take additional course work in finance and economics, preparing them to complete the first two professional actuarial exams and to pursue employment in the areas of insurance and investment.

  You'll gain a thorough background in mathematics and take advantage of coursework in finance and economics to give you the well-rounded preparation you need for your actuarial exams. Some of the classes you will take include: Probability and Statistics for Natural Sciences, Differential Equations, Introduction to Mathematical Proofs, Mathematical Statistics II, Introduction to Financial Mathematics, Topics in Applied Computational Mathematics, Time Series Analysis.

  Because of the high academic standards of our program, you must receive a B or higher grade in course work that carries Validation by Educational Experience (VEE) from the Society of Actuaries (SOA) (required for SOA credential). Scholarships - View all scholarships Internships

Entry requirements for Indiana University of Pennsylvania

Official transcripts from a high school or other secondary school in English are required for all students.

  Please upload or submit a copy of your passport.

  IELTS 5.5, TOEFL IBT 61, TOEFL PBT 500
